**Alert: GraphWeave render queue backlog**

The dependency graph visualizer's layout workers are falling behind; graphs over 5,000 nodes are timing out before render. Usually caused by a cyclic-edge explosion from a bad manifest import. Check the worker queue depth and recent manifest merges before restarting anything. Triage steps are on the internal page below.

wiki page, kahog-hahig: https://vault.zemvargrid.internal/display/deploy/repo/settings/merge_requests/job/settings/6f3b933774dbc5320a4daa18

Ticket #: data-centre cage visit, Ridgemoor site. Requestor: N. Falbrook, infrastructure. Purpose: swap two failed drives in the Opaline cluster, cage 7. Window: Thursday 14:00–16:00. Requirements: facilities to meet visitor at the mantrap, verify kit list, log serials in and out. No tools left in cage. Cage 7 lock was rekeyed last month; the old code no longer works. Current cage entry code is below.

turnstile pass: bdg-YEOZLM-79341408

Ticket: FONTS-412 — Staging env misconfigured for font vendoring

The Glyphbarrel vendoring job on staging is pulling fonts from the live Typecask mirror instead of the vendored bundle, because `FONT_SOURCE` was left unset after Friday's redeploy. Set it to `vendored` and restart the asset worker. The mirror fallback also requires its access secret, declared on the line below.

vault entry, fadup-tagag: RELAY_SECRET8=2fd92179

Context: Ardenfell line margins slipped three points over two quarters. Drivers: input steel costs, aggressive discounting at the Westmoor branch, and a stale price book. Proposal: uplift list prices four percent, tighten discount authority to regional level, sunset the two lowest-margin SKUs. Risk: volume loss at Halverton accounts, estimated under two percent. Decision requested at Thursday's review. Modelling assumptions are in the appendix pack. The commercial reasoning leadership wants kept close is noted directly below.

board note of tajop-yajof: The finance team signed off on a budget of $77.6 million for Project Pramir.